DescriptionThis photograph overlooks a river or estuary with buildings of a city or town visible along the water in the background. Among these buildings are what appear to be industrial buildings, some with high smokestacks. A building crane is visible in the left background. Closer to the foreground is a road that runs along the closest bank of the river. People are visible on a sidewalk next to this road, and a park area overlooking the river is also visible.
NotesSubject Note: The exact location of the factories is unknown, but they were probably somewhere in central Connecticut.
